The University of Cambridge has launched a brand new pre-degree basis course, with a decrease entry requirement in a bid to extend variety throughout the world-famous instructional establishment within the UK. The one-year course is full-time residential, which can begin from the brand new educational 12 months in October 2022. The first consumption of the course will embody 52 college students.
The college introduced on Monday that the brand new Cambridge Foundation Year is free and totally funded and geared toward partaking a completely new stream of candidates. “This is a big day for those who are receiving their Cambridge Foundation Year offer, and a big day for the University,” stated Alex Pryce, director, Foundation Year Course, Cambridge, stated.
He additional added that that is the primary time in its historical past that Cambridge has run a pre-degree basis 12 months programme, geared toward proficient candidates who may not in any other case contemplate making use of to review within the college. The eligibility standards for the course covers college students with disrupted instructional backgrounds within the UK in addition to refugees or asylum seekers.
Annually, the course goals for round 50 people who’ve skilled instructional and social drawback and display the potential to achieve a level within the arts, humanities, or social sciences. In whole, there have been 267 purposes to the pilot Foundation Year programme, or round 5 purposes for each place, which is corresponding to the variety of purposes the college usually receives for undergraduate research at six purposes for each place.
A donation from philanthropists Christina and Peter Dawson is funding the launch of the programme and full one-year scholarships for all college students who’re accepted. Enrolling within the course, college students will research at one of many 13 Cambridge faculties taking part within the pilot scheme. Qualified college students may even be supplied with scholarships by the college.
On profitable completion of the programme, Cambridge Foundation Year college students will obtain a CertHE qualification from the University of Cambridge, and with appropriate attainment can progress to levels within the arts, humanities and social sciences at Cambridge with out the necessity to apply to the college once more within the regular admissions spherical.
